
Debate Rises Over FEMA's Future Following Texas Floods
Homeland Security Secretary Kristi Noem called for the elimination and overhaul of FEMA, advocating for more state and local control, even as FEMA assists in Texas flood recovery efforts that have resulted in over 100 deaths and numerous missing persons. The FEMA Review Council, co-chaired by Noem, is working to reform the agency's structure, with recommendations due in November.
